Subject: thoughts stac/clac and get user for vhost

I was just wondering: packed ring batches things naturally.
E.g.
user_access_begin
check descriptor valid
smp_rmb
copy descriptor
user_access_end
So packed layout should show the gain with this approach.
That could be motivation enough to finally enable vhost packed ring
support.
